GemKids Earth Science
Earth Science-What is a Diamond?

AGE: 9 and up
TIME: 30-45 minutes (presentation and activity)

Diamonds captivate. They are the hardest natural material on earth, form under extreme conditions and can be up to 3.5 billion years old. They’re also prized for their beauty. Now you can share their magic.
